Blending a heritage of recreation and tourism with conservation of natural heritage: An example from Penguin Island, Western Australia
This paper discusses the recreational and natural heritage of Penguin Island in its journey from use as a recreation reserve to its current management within a Class A biodiversity conservation reserve.
